    Why is building automation an investment that pays for itself?

    Modern office and commercial buildings consume enormous amounts of energy — from heating and air conditioning, through lighting, to ventilation systems. Building automation, based on BMS (Building Management System) platforms, helps optimize each of these areas.

    Key Technologies

    1. Smart HVAC Control BMS systems monitor temperature, humidity and air quality in real time. Thanks to predictive algorithms, air conditioning and heating adapt to actual room occupancy rather than rigid schedules.

    2. Lighting Management Presence sensors and daylight intensity sensors automatically regulate artificial lighting. Combined with LED fixtures, this delivers savings of 40–60% on lighting electricity bills.

    3. Real-time Consumption Monitoring Energy dashboards allow building managers to identify areas of excessive consumption and react immediately. Historical data enables upgrade planning.

    What to Look For When Choosing a System?

    • Open protocols — systems based on BACnet or Modbus ensure easy integration with devices from various manufacturers.
    • Scalability — the solution should grow with the facility.
    • Remote management — the ability to monitor and control from anywhere is now standard.
    • Service support — operational continuity requires professional 24/7 service.
